HDFC Bank Ltd Q2FY25; 9% rise in Profits

HDFC Bank Limited (also known as HDFC) is an Indian banking and financial services company headquartered in Mumbai. It is India’s largest private sector bank by assets and the world’s tenth-largest bank by market capitalization as of May 2024. As of April 2024, HDFC Bank has a market capitalization of $145 billion, making it the third-largest company on the Indian stock exchanges.

Financial Results:

HDFC Bank Ltd reported Revenues for Q2FY25 of ₹74,017.00 Crores up from ₹67,698.00 Crore year on year, a rise of 9%.

Total Expenses for Q2FY25 of ₹60,794.00 Crores up from ₹55,715.00 Crores year on year, a rise of 9%.

Consolidated Net Profit of ₹16,821.00 Crores up 5% from ₹15,976.00 Crores in the same quarter of the previous year.

The Earnings per Share is ₹22.04, up 5.37% from ₹21.07 in the same quarter of the previous year.
